Understanding the Role of Query Languages in Database Management

Explore the crucial functions of query languages in database management, including how they facilitate data retrieval and updates, while differentiating them from other technical roles such as server performance management and data encryption.

Multiple Choice

What does a query language primarily do?

Explanation:
A query language primarily facilitates interaction with a database, allowing users to retrieve, search for, and update data stored within that database. Its core functions revolve around performing operations such as retrieving records, inserting new data, modifying existing data, and deleting records. This interface is crucial for database management, as it enables users to efficiently manipulate and manage the information stored. In contrast, managing server performance pertains to optimizing the resources and efficiency of a server running a database, which is not the function of a query language. Creating user interfaces involves designing visual components that allow users to interact with software applications, whereas a query language operates beneath the interface to manage data. Processing data encryption relates to securing data through encryption methods, which is a separate concern from interacting with databases via a query language. Thus, the primary emphasis of a query language lies in its ability to perform queries and updates on a database.

When it comes to databases, folks often find themselves tangled in a web of terms and functions. You know what? A query language is a shining star in that mix, primarily focused on searching and updating databases. Its primary job is to let users interact efficiently with the vast storehouse of information that databases represent. But what does that really mean for you?

So, let’s break this down. When you converse with a database using a query language, think of it as asking a very organized librarian to fetch your desired book. You can request for records, insert fresh data into those dusty shelves, modify what's already on them, or even decide that a certain book needs to be purged—goodbye, outdated info! This capability makes query languages essential tools, especially for anyone diving into data management or information systems.

Now, while some may think that managing server performance is part and parcel of a query language’s function, that’s not quite the case. Sure, optimizing server efficiency is vital, but it’s like the oil that keeps the engine running—it’s not the engine itself. A query language sits within the engine, ensuring the data moves and flows effortlessly, while server performance focuses on the hardware's efficiency in supporting that flow.

Similarly, creating user interfaces? That's a whole different ballgame. Picture a beautifully designed app or software environment—it’s where user experience shines! But again, the query language is working behind the scenes, pulling the data strings while you’re wowed by the aesthetics of the user interface.

And let’s not sidestep data encryption—it protects information but does so in a completely different arena. Encryption is like adding security personnel at a nightclub, ensuring that only the right folks get in. Meanwhile, a query language is your trusted guide navigating through the check-in process to access those coveted records.

To sum it up, at its core, a query language is your ticket to manipulating the data stored in databases. Whether you’re retrieving something significant, updating records, or just crawling through information, it enables seamless interaction with crucial data. It’s a powerful ally in the world of database management.

And hey, as you start gathering your knowledge for the Certified Information Systems Security Professional (CISSP) framework, don't forget the significance of understanding these tools. The clearer you grasp the nuances of query languages, the better equipped you’ll be to weave your way through the broader and more complex areas of cybersecurity and information systems. So, keep those learning gears turning; every piece of knowledge is another link in your chain of expertise!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y